FAQs from Sensory Parents

Hey Sensory Parents!

You've landed at the heart of this site.

Below you'll find an organized list of the FAQs that sensory parents have been asking me over the years. It's been a wildly popular series that covers all sorts of topics.

A collage of kids dealing with sensory issues or doing sensory activities. Text overlay reads "Sensory FAQs"

It includes things like the causes of Sensory Processing Disorder, how to figure out if your child has SPD, and to what to do DURING a sensory meltdown. There are also a ton of specific strategies for common struggles like bath time, sleeping woes, picking eating, and public bathrooms. There's nitty gritty relational content like how to get your spouse on board, what to do when other's judge your sensory parenting and how to afford medical help.

I'm positive you'll find multiple articles that will benefit you and your family right where you're at. And you'll walk away a more confident sensory parent. I'm excited for you!
